Acro Biomedical is a dormant nutritional products company based in Fishers, Indiana. Its core product is cordyceps, a fungus used in traditional Chinese medicine, which Acro Biomedical historically purchased from suppliers in Taiwan and resold in bulk to distributors in Taiwan and Hong Kong. Customers typically used the cordyceps as an ingredient in their own products. Acro Biomedical does not manufacture anything — its business model was purely buy-and-resell, with all sales historically made by the CEO personally. The company has generated no revenue since late 2022, holds no inventory, and has nominal cash. Its sole employee — who served as both CEO and CFO — resigned in August 2025. Operations are effectively dormant, and the company has been funded by advances from a minority stockholder. Acro Biomedical acknowledges it cannot guarantee it will recommence operations.
